Index of /ftp/pub/opera-beta/36.0.2130.26/mac/


../
Opera_beta_36.0.2130.26_Autoupdate.tar.xz          01-Mar-2016 13:57            41123228
Opera_beta_36.0.2130.26_Setup.dmg                  01-Mar-2016 13:57            59489435